What is the IELTS Certificate?

The IELTS certificate is a standardized test that assesses a candidate's skills in listening, reading, writing, and speaking. It is jointly managed by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The test is available in two formats: Academic and General Training. The Academic format is ideal for those obtaining college or professional registration, while the General Training format is created for those who are moving to an English-speaking nation or getting secondary education, training programs, or work experience.

Structure of the IELTS Test

The buy ielts without exam test is divided into four areas, each developed to evaluate a specific language ability:

  1. Listening (30 minutes)

    • The listening area includes four recorded texts, varying from a conversation in between 2 individuals to a monologue on an academic topic.
    • Prospects answer a series of questions based on what they hear, consisting of multiple-choice, matching, and short-answer questions.
  2. Reading (60 minutes)

    • The reading area includes 3 long texts, which might be detailed, accurate, or discursive.
    • Texts are taken from books, papers, magazines, and other sources, and candidates are required to address 40 questions, which may consist of multiple-choice, determining details, and summarizing.
  3. Composing (60 minutes)

    • The writing section consists of two tasks:
      • Task 1 (20 minutes): For the Academic format, candidates should describe a graph, chart, table, or diagram. For the General Training format, prospects should compose a letter.
      • Job 2 (40 minutes): Candidates should compose an essay in reaction to a viewpoint, argument, or issue.
  4. Speaking (11-14 minutes)

    • The speaking section is an in person interview with a licensed inspector.
    • It is divided into three parts:
      • Part 1 (4-5 minutes): General questions about the candidate's life, interests, and experiences.
      • Part 2 (3-4 minutes): The prospect is provided a subject and has one minute to prepare before promoting one to 2 minutes.
      • Part 3 (4-5 minutes): A conversation on the subject from Part 2, where the examiner asks more abstract and intricate concerns.

Scoring and Results

The IELTS test is scored on a scale from 0 to 9, with 9 being the greatest. Each section (listening, reading, composing, and speaking) is scored individually, and the general band score is the average of these 4 ratings. The ratings are reported in half bands, other than for the general band score, which is reported to the closest whole or half band.

  • Band 9: Expert user
  • Band 8: Very excellent user
  • Band 7: Good user
  • Band 6: Competent user
  • Band 5: Modest user
  • Band 4: Limited user
  • Band 3: Extremely limited user
  • Band 2: Intermittent user
  • Band 1: Non-user
  • Band 0: Did not try the test

Prospects normally get their outcomes within 13 days of taking the test. The results stand for 2 years, although some organizations might accept older ratings if the candidate can provide proof that their language abilities have not declined.

FAQs About the IELTS Certificate

Q1: How do I sign up for the IELTS test?

  • You can sign up for the IELTS test online through the main IELTS website or at a regional test center. The procedure involves selecting a test date, paying the registration cost, and offering personal details.

Q2: How much does the ielts original certificate test cost?

  • The expense of the IELTS test differs by nation and test center. On average, the charge 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 250 GBP. It is very important to inspect the particular cost in your region.

Q3: Can I retake the IELTS test if I am not satisfied with my score?

  • Yes, you can retake the IELTS test as often times as you require. Nevertheless, it is advisable to wait on an affordable duration and use the time to enhance your skills and prepare better.

Q4: What is the distinction in between the Academic and General Training formats?

  • The Academic format is tailored towards prospects who desire to study at a university or expert institution, while the General Training format is designed for those who are moving to an English-speaking country or seeking non-academic training or work experience.

Q5: How long are IELTS ratings valid?

  • IELTS scores stand for two years. However, some institutions may accept ratings that are older, offered the prospect can demonstrate that their language abilities have actually not declined.

Q6: Can I cancel my test?

  • Yes, you can cancel your test, however you should do so a minimum of 5 weeks before the test date to get a refund. Cancellations made after this period are not eligible for a refund.

Q7: What if I require unique accommodations due to a special needs?

  • IELTS offers special lodgings for prospects with impairments, consisting of prolonged time, large print products, and additional support. You must call your test center to discuss your specific needs.

Q8: What takes place if I miss my test?

  • If you miss your test without prior notice, you will not be qualified for a refund. In cases of genuine emergencies, you must call the test center as soon as possible to describe the scenario.
